1. Mogao Grottoes
The Mogao Grottoes are located 25 kilometers south of Dunhuang City. One of the most important treasures of Buddhist art in China. The Mogao Grottoes were first built in the Sixteen Kingdoms period, and have gone through construction and expansion in the Sixteen Kingdoms, Northern Dynasties, Sui, Tang, Five Dynasties, Xixia and other periods. There are a total of 735 caves and the number of murals reaches 45,000 square meters. It is the largest existing cave in the world. The largest and richest Buddhist art site. 2. Mingsha Mountain
Mingsha Mountain is located about 5 kilometers north of Dunhuang City. It is a tourist attraction famous for its moving sand dunes and unique landscapes. The height of the sand dunes in Mingsha Mountain can reach more than 100 meters. When the sand rubs against each other, it makes a whistle-like sound, hence the name Mingsha Mountain.
